Definition / Gloss

Strong's Number:H3047
Word:יָדָע
Part of Speech:name
Etymology:from H3045
Language:Hebrew
Occurrences:2
Transliteration:Yada
Phonetic Spelling/Pronunciation:` (yaw-daw') n/p.
Meaning:1. knowing 2. Jada, an Israelite
KJV Renderings:Jada.

Brown-Driver-Briggs Enhanced

BDB3455

יָדָע proper name, masculine (Sabean ידע, epithet of king, the knowing, shrewd one MordtZMG 1870, 37) — a man of Judah 1Chr 2:28 (יָדָ֑ע), 1Chr 2:32.
